Nissan Altima (L33) 2013-2018 Owners Manual: Canceling a remote start
To cancel a remote start, perform one of the
following:
● Aim the Intelligent Key at the vehicle and
press and hold until the parking
lights
turn off.
● Turn on the hazard warning flashers.
● Cycle the ignition switch ON and then OFF.
